The Origin Myth

The mythology of Козерог centers on Pan, the goat god, who transformed his lower half into a fish tail to escape the monster Typhon, becoming the sea-goat placed among the stars. This ancient story, passed down through Greek and Roman traditions, captures the essential spirit of the Козерог archetype. Symbolic Meaning

The Sea Goat as a symbol carries profound meaning that illuminates the Козерог personality. The Sea Goat represents ambition grounded in depth, climbing from the ocean floor to the mountain peak. It symbolizes the journey from emotional depths to worldly achievement.
